Quick answer: The cost to move from Las Vegas to Manchester ranges from $1,784 to $9,118 and the journey will take approximately seven to 21 days. Key factors influencing these estimates include your moving volume, chosen moving date, and whether you opt for professional movers or handle the 2,748-mile move on your own.

How we chose the best moving companies for your NV to NH movetoggle

moveBuddha's expert team analyzed moving rates from 30 Nevada movers and listed the top movers based on customer satisfaction, reviews, and cost.

Customer satisfaction (40%): The company consistently delivers services in a timely matter with good communication and within the estimated cost.

Dispute resolution (20%): Mistakes cannot be avoided in the moving industry. We look for companies that own their mistakes and make genuine efforts to fix any issues that arise during a move.

Industry reputation (15%): The company is well-regarded within the moving industry and participates in industry conferences and organizations.

Online reputation (15%): The company maintains a professional website with accurate information. The company promptly and professionally responds to online customer inquiries.

Service options (10%): We look for companies with a deep breadth of services including full packing, storage, specialty item handling, and expedited delivery.

How much does it cost to move from Las Vegas to Manchester?

Las Vegas movers charge $90 per hour on average. Here are average prices for a full-service moving company, moving container, or truck:

Move size Moving company Moving container Rental truck
Studio / 1 bedroom $1,538 - $6,284 $1,608 - $3,888 $1,767 - $3,258
2 - 3 bedrooms $4,219 - $9,118 $2,826 - $5,722 $1,784 - $3,918
4+ bedrooms $8,104 - $14,405 $3,819 - $8,118 $2,254 - $4,614
*These price ranges are a rough estimate based on 2,748 miles and historical averages. The actual size of your move, additional services required, truck parking access, market conditions, and availability can greatly affect the final cost of your move.

Cost to hire movers from Nevada to New Hampshire

Planning a move from Nevada to New Hampshire? For a studio or one-bedroom, you'll likely pay between $1,538 and $6,284. If you have a two- or three-bedroom home, expect costs to fall somewhere between $4,219 and $9,118 for the same journey (NV to NH). Moving four or five bedrooms? Typical prices range from $8,104 to $14,405.

Cost of moving containers from Nevada to New Hampshire

Moving from Nevada to New Hampshire? For a small load, you'll likely pay between $1,608 and $3,888. If you have a two- or three-bedroom home, costs usually range from $2,826 to $5,722. Got a big family or a four-plus bedroom house? Expect prices ranging anywhere from $3,819 up to $8,118. For detailed pricing info, take a look at our complete PODS cost guide.

Check out the most affordable moving container companies to help with your move from Nevada.

Cost of moving truck rentals from Nevada to New Hampshire

Renting a moving truck typically costs the least, but you'll be responsible for both the heavy lifting and all the driving.

Expect to pay between $1,767 and $3,258 to move a studio or one-bedroom apartment with a rental truck. For a two- or three-bedroom move, prices usually range from $1,784 to $3,918. If you're relocating a four-bedroom (or larger) home, you'll likely spend anywhere from $2,254 to $4,614.

These estimates factor in the average cost of fuel.

What to know before moving from Las Vegas to Manchester

Budget-wise, Manchester tends to come out ahead — about 11% lower for singles and 22% lower for families than Las Vegas.

One person’s costs run $2,449 in Manchester vs. $2,763 in Las Vegas; for a family of four, think $5,256 vs. $6,726.

Scan the comparison below to see where you’ll save most:

Las Vegas Manchester
Average 1 BR rent $1,611 $1,767
Average 3 BR rent $2,691 $2,461
Average home value $425,474 $410,329
Average income (per capita) $66,356 $67,132
Unemployment rate 8.9% 3.8%
Sales tax 8.38% 0.0%
State income tax 0.0% 4.0%
  • You may want to budget more for rent in Manchester, since prices are typically 8% higher than in Las Vegas.
  • In terms of homeownership, you'll be able to get more for your money in Manchester.
    Home prices in Manchester are 3.6% lower than in Las Vegas.
  • You're likely to make a higher income living in Manchester, where incomes are, on average, 1.2% higher than in Las Vegas. Major employers in Manchester include Southern New Hampshire University, Freudenberg North America Limited Partnership, and Velcro Brand.
  • Get ready to save some money on recurring expenses like food, gas, and utility bills in Manchester. On average, the cost of living for a single person there is 11.4% lower than in Las Vegas.
  • A move to Manchester can help cut down on a family's routine expenses, including utilities, transportation, and groceries. The cost of living for a family of four is 21.9% less than what it costs in Las Vegas.
  • The unemployment rate in Manchester is 57.30% lower than in Las Vegas.
  • You'll spend less on retail and restaurants in Manchester, since the city's sales taxes in Manchester are 100.00% lower than in Las Vegas.
  • State income taxes in Manchester are 4.00% higher than in Las Vegas.

Other things to consider for your Las Vegas vs. Manchester move

  • Weather: August, July and June are the most pleasant months in Manchester, while January and February are the least comfortable months.
  • HOA rules: Be sure to review your community or HOA guidelines before moving day to avoid any surprises or delays.
  • Elevator reservation: If your building has an elevator, make sure to find out how to reserve it ahead of your move.
  • Truck parking permits: Many cities require special permits for parking large moving trucks. Check in advance to see if one is needed for your move.
  • State licensing: The New Hampshire Department of Transportation (NHDOT) is the agency tasked with regulating and overseeing movers that offer relocation services within the state. If you’ve already moved and had a dispute with your moving company, they may be able to help resolve the issue, but you’ll need to file a formal complaint first. Double-check that the moving company is properly licensed before you hire them.
  • State regulator: You can check the status of a New Hampshire moving license through the state's public utilities commission.
  • Moving Permits: New Hampshire doesn't require moving permits, but it's still a good idea to check local parking rules before your move-in day.
  • Change of address: We suggest filing your USPS change of address form at least one week before your move. You'll be able to set your official move date, helping ensure your mail is forwarded correctly to Manchester. Start the process here.
  • Moving company insurance: Each state has its own requirements for the level of insurance moving companies must carry. Choose Released Value Protection for a cost-free, minimal coverage option from movers. They're responsible for a maximum of 60 cents per pound per article. For comprehensive coverage, discuss alternatives with your moving company or consider a third-party insurance provider.

FAQ

When is the best time to move from Las Vegas to Manchester?

Spring and fall are the ideal times to move from Las Vegas to Manchester. You'll benefit from more comfortable weather and avoid the higher prices that come with peak moving season in Las Vegas.

When is the cheapest time to move from Las Vegas to Manchester?

Because spring and fall moves from Las Vegas to Manchester are so common, winter can be a great time to move if you're looking for lower prices. Read our moving discounts guide to see how.

How long does a move from Las Vegas to Manchester take?

The 2,748-mile journey from Las Vegas, NV to Manchester, NH, typically takes seven to 21 days. Some movers in Las Vegas offer expedited services if you're on a tight schedule, and if you need extra time, be sure to ask about storage options in Manchester.
